Mrs. & Mr – Review

NT BureauBy NT BureauJuly 11, 2025No Comments
🌐 Translate ▾
  • Tamil
  • Hindi
  • Malayalam
  • Kannada
  • Telugu
Share WhatsApp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Telegram Copy Link Email
Fearless voice
Vanitha Vijayakumar makes a bold debut as writer, director, producer, and lead in Mrs. & Mr, an adult comedy that explores sensitive themes like late-age motherhood, marital conflict, and womanhood.
Featuring Robert, Sriman, Shakeela, and others, the film blends emotional depth with quirky humor. Vanitha’s honest take on female struggles in their 40s adds freshness, while a vibrant subplot set in Bangkok adds color and diversity. Though not without flaws, the film stands out for its courage and originality, marking Vanitha as a fearless new voice in Tamil cinema.
Vanitha’s performance as the conflicted yet determined wife is both raw and relatable. She portrays the emotional rollercoaster of a woman navigating societal pressure, personal desires, and relationship hurdles with sincerity. Robert complements her well, balancing charm and resistance as a husband caught between love and fear of commitment. The chemistry between the lead pair drives the film’s central conflict and emotional arc.
Srikanth Deva’s music gives the film a lively pulse, enhancing the comic and emotional beats effectively. The cinematography team captures both domestic drama and the international flair of the Bangkok subplot with flair, adding visual appeal. Despite some uneven pacing and a few over-the-top moments, “Mrs. & Mr” remains an ambitious, genre-defying attempt that opens up space for more women-centric narratives in Tamil cinema.
